U.S. start-ups raised $330 billion, nearly double 2020’s record haul of $167 billion, according to PitchBook, which tracks private financing. SBA does not provide grants for starting and expanding a business. SBA provides grants to nonprofits, Resource Partners, and educational organizations. These grants aim to support entrepreneurship through counseling and training programs. SBA only communicates from email addresses ending in ... New and growing businesses raise funding from various sources to cover the costs of developing, improving and getting their products or …TANSEED is the Government of Tamil Nadu’s flagship seed fund initiative for Startups, aimed at bridging the gap in fund requirements of Startups during their early stages. The fund provides seed funding to Startup founders in an equity model to help them develop their products, validate their ideas and scale up their businesses. Angel investors typically give startup capital to businesses in ranges of $10,000 to $100,000. They participate in priced or debt rounds. It's important to determine whether an angel investor is an active professional or merely an occasional investor. The dictionary definition of bootstrapping is: “Get (oneself or something) into or out of a situation using existing resources.”. In startup lingo bootstrapping is the process of building your company without external funding. Strap up your boots and get to work!
